Cardiology – Junior Clinical Fellow
Fixed term contract for 6 months.
This is a unique opportunity to cover our cardiology service. You will work alongside proactive MDT teams with daily consultant input to facilitate excellent and safe care for our patients. The Division is fully committed to the continuing development, education, and training of its staff.
Responsibilities
* Support the daily ward rounds on our 10‑bedded Coronary Care unit (CCU) Monday to Friday with the Cardiology Consultants and SpRs.
* Document ward rounds.
* Clerk and review new admissions to the CCU from ED and acute admissions areas.
* Complete discharge summaries with clear information for primary care.
* Undertake tasks resulting from ward rounds relating to requesting investigations and reviewing results.
* Perform practical procedures on the CCU appropriate to your skill and training, including cannulation, blood gas sampling, and urinary catheterisation.
* Ensure investigation results are reviewed and uploaded to the electronic patient record (EPR).
* Web‑based listing of patients for transfer to local cardiac centres for coronary angiography, cardiac surgery, and electrophysiology studies as required, updating referrals with any relevant results.
* Work as part of the Resident doctor medical team supporting the CCU and the general cardiology ward (C1). Additional ward‑based support to the adjacent main cardiology ward may be required for afternoon sessions during foundation or IMT teaching when the C1 Junior Clinical Fellows are on leave or on call.
